The estate

Founded in 1715, Quinta do Noval flourishes over 192 hectares in the Cima Corgo at the heart of the Duriense, between 100 and 500 meters in altitude. Owned by AXA Millésimes since 1993 under the direction of Carlos Agrellos, this historic house remains the only one to produce Vintage Ports from a single vineyard. A pioneer in the sector, it revolutionized the world of port by creating the first tawnies with age indication in 1920 and the first LBV in 1954. Its schist soils with varied exposures allow for single-varietal plantings by plot, giving rise to a Terroir range that celebrates the noble grape varieties of the Douro.

The vineyard

This Vintage Port comes from carefully selected lots, including 10 from the Pinhão valley and 2 from the Roncão valley. The vines thrive on the region’s characteristic schist soils, benefiting from diverse exposures that allow for optimal expression of the Douro’s traditional grape varieties in this exceptional terroir.

The vintage

The year 2023 began with a mild, wet winter, followed by an exceptionally warm and dry spring. Budbreak took place in the first half of March, slightly delayed and then accelerated by 5 to 10 days at veraison. Precipitation reached 838 mm between October 2022 and September 2023, more than double that of 2022. Flowering occurred in excellent conditions between the second and third week of May. Veraison took place from June 19 to July 7 for touriga francesa and tinta roriz, then from July 13 for touriga nacional.

Winemaking and Aging

Vinification follows tradition, with foot treading in granite lagares, allowing for optimal extraction of aromas, color, and tannins. Aging lasts 18 months in wooden vats in climate-controlled cellars, thus preserving the wine’s freshness and aromatic complexity.

Blend

This harmonious blend brings together the Douro’s noble grape varieties: touriga nacional, touriga francesa, tinto cão, sousão, complemented by a traditional field blend, reflecting the rich ampelographic diversity of this exceptional wine region.
